Rising Fuel Prices Across the UK and Beyond
Since the onset of the US-Israel war with Iran on February 28, 2026, fuel prices have surged dramatically across the UK, with petrol prices increasing by 25p per litre and diesel by 48p, marking the highest levels in over three years. This escalation has placed significant financial strain on various sectors, particularly those reliant on diesel and petrol, such as agriculture and transportation. Farmers in Dorset, like James Cossins, have reported doubling their fuel costs, while taxi drivers in Southampton, such as Perry McMillan, have seen their fill-up costs rise from under £40 to over £50.
Economic Consequences and Consumer Impact
The rising fuel costs are expected to be passed on to consumers, exacerbating the cost of living crisis. Jim Hooper, a vegetable grower, expressed concerns about the impact on his pricing during the "hungry gap" when winter produce runs low. The situation is further complicated by the government's regulatory framework, which limits fare increases for taxi drivers, forcing them to absorb costs temporarily. The AA's Edmund King noted that the price hikes are influenced by both supply chain disruptions and speculative market behavior, with the ongoing conflict in the Middle East contributing to global uncertainty.
Government Responses and Relief Measures
In response to the crisis, the UK government has extended a 5p fuel duty cut until September and is monitoring the situation closely. The Department for Environment, Food & Rural Affairs has stated that it expects no immediate change to food availability but is prepared to act to protect rural communities. Meanwhile, in Ireland, Prime Minister Micheál Martin announced a €505 million relief package to address rising fuel costs, which has sparked protests from farmers and truckers demanding further action.
International Repercussions and Protests
The fuel crisis is not limited to the UK; countries worldwide are feeling the effects. In Australia, diesel prices have more than doubled, prompting Prime Minister Anthony Albanese to call for public transport use to conserve fuel. The Australian government has introduced A$1 billion in interest-free loans for affected sectors, but many small operators argue that direct financial support is necessary. Protests have erupted in Ireland, where farmers and truckers blocked access to oil depots, leading to police intervention and arrests.
Criticism and Opposition
Critics of government responses argue that measures taken are insufficient. In the UK, Farmers For Action has threatened nationwide protests unless fuel taxes are reduced. In Ireland, Sinn Féin has called for a no-confidence vote against the coalition government, accusing it of failing to adequately address the crisis. The opposition argues that the government's reliance on volatile corporate tax revenues to fund relief measures poses long-term risks to economic stability.
Conflicting Reports and Future Outlook
Despite the announcement of a ceasefire, fuel prices have continued to rise, with analysts warning that the crisis may persist due to geopolitical instability. The Airports Council International Europe has cautioned that without a stable resumption of shipping through the Strait of Hormuz, Europe could face a systemic jet fuel shortage within weeks. As the situation evolves, the interconnected nature of global fuel markets suggests that the impacts of the conflict will continue to ripple through economies worldwide, affecting everything from transportation to essential services.
